Chingford Fruit Limited

MTX completed the installation of 6 No. 24 Pallet Random Access Ripening Rooms for Chingford Fruit Limited based in Kent.

The new MTX Ripening Rooms were installed to replace their existing facility which was in need of modernisation. According to the clients’ request, the project was to be completed in 2 phases to ensure normal production could be maintained alongside construction works.

Phase 1 required the removal of two of the three existing rooms so that 3 No. 24 Pallet rooms could be installed. By maintaining close communication with the customer, MTX successfully overcame the challenges that arise when major construction works are being carried out alongside normal production.

Upon completion and handover of Phase 1, work was able to commence on Phase 2 – the installation of the remaining 3 no. 24 Pallet rooms. The rooms were supplied by the existing DX pack systems that supplies the entire site maintaining cooling requirements within the facility. Each room contains 2 No. 24KW evaporator coils allowing the rooms to operate at around 0°C. Each evaporator in each room was fed from 1 of the 2 pack systems allowing energy saving during part loading conditions with only 1 evaporator being operational whilst still maintaining the correct temperatures within the rooms.

Energy management systems were incorporated into the design allowing the fan speed to automatically adjust whilst maintaining the correct pressures throughout the pallet stack. This has already provided significant energy saving since the facility became fully operational.

The entire project was managed in house, from conception to completion, in only 17 weeks including installation, mechanical, refrigeration, electrical and commissioning.

Since the installation of the new MTX Ripening Rooms, the facility has doubled its ripening capacity whilst still maintaining the same size footprint within the warehouse, where space is at a premium. Furthermore, since its completion the client has commented on how pleased they are with the completed facility and have noticed significant improvements in the quality of the product coming out of the new MTX Rooms.
